chapter 10



When the boy with white hair smiled, the men we had captured scowled.

“Ugh, that bastard’s smiling like that again. Makes me want to puke.”

“Why do you all call him angelic? He looks like a demon to me.”

“We risked our lives to protect you, and this is how you repay us?”

The boy lowered his eyes and spoke sadly. The men reacted with expressions of disbelief and shouted:

“Wayne! You forced us to watch over that girl, that’s why we got caught!”

“Yeah! You said it was ‘amazing’ or something like that!”

As the two men protested strongly, the boy named Wayne put on an innocent expression.

“Forced? I politely asked as a childhood friend.”

“You said if we didn’t help, you’d tell everyone about me wetting the bed as a kid. How is that a request?”

“And you threatened to spread rumors about me crying over a mouse doll!”

As the two shouted in unison, Wayne smiled sweetly. But a sharp glint flickered deep within his bright blue eyes.

“Hahaha, you guys… You think I’m really going to expose your embarrassing past to the world? Just kidding.”

He was the kind of person who could expose a person’s most embarrassing history and still remain calm.

While I analyzed Wayne’s nature, the men ground their teeth. But Wayne, seeing his friends’ reactions, didn’t flinch; he provoked them instead.

“But here’s another dark moment: how could people from the underworld get caught so easily by ordinary people?”

“Even if you ignore her, this guy’s movements aren’t ordinary.”

“This girl isn’t ordinary either. Where else do you see someone using such strange powers?”

The men protested vehemently.

From the conversation so far, it was clear Wayne was the one directing these men.

Earlier, the brown-haired man had been spying on the girl, so the target must be me.

“Why did you have me followed?”

I narrowed my eyes as I asked, and Wayne smiled brightly.

When he smiled, it was as if flowers bloomed.

When he smiled, the surroundings brightened.

Clichés became reality in front of Wayne. In terms of looks, he was a perfect bishōnen.

“I’m interested in you, sister.”

Wayne’s voice was soft and sweet. His enchanting aura made me gaze at him quietly.

“Why am I your sister? Get a grip.”

I responded indifferently, and the brown-haired men burst out laughing.

“Hahaha! Serves you right. You thought everyone would fall for your smile, huh? I like you, sister.”

“Seeing that you’re not falling for his smile, I see you can judge people, sister!”

For some reason, the men had started calling me “sister.”

As the brown-haired men continued giggling, Wayne raised an eyebrow. Then, he suddenly started humming a song.

“Once upon a time, there were two little kids, Jack and Tom. Jack was so nervous when confessing his love that he vomited on the girl he liked. Tom tried to act like a bad guy and said, ‘Your face isn’t great, but I’ll meet you,’ and got hit with a pile of firewood.”

Wayne’s smooth voice and cheerful rhythm made the song stick in the ears effortlessly.

Even with a harsh voice, lyrics like this would still be memorable.

Roy and I stared at the brown-haired men. Their reddened faces showed that Jack and Tom were themselves in the song.

Even underworld people—or ordinary people—wouldn’t want their pasts revealed. Now I understood why they couldn’t resist Wayne.

“I didn’t vomit on the face, but between the face and neck!”

“And it wasn’t firewood, it was a laundry basket!”

Now I knew who was Tom and who was Jack.

As Tom and Jack panicked, Wayne smiled faintly and spoke gently.

“Aren’t your voices too loud? If you don’t quiet down, I might have to sing even louder.”

He was telling them to shut up.

It was fascinating how he could threaten in such a calm, gentle way. I’ll have to try that on a demon later.

As Tom and Jack fell silent, Wayne looked at me again.

“I really am interested in you.”

“The meaning of your interest matters.”

I remained unmoved, and Wayne’s eyes sparkled with amusement.

“It’s amazing to see someone who survived and is walking around.”

At Wayne’s words, my expression hardened.

He meant Dyna. But I was also curious—how had he recognized me despite my disguise?

I crossed my arms and probed him.

“What do you mean?”

“Most people die when they learn a secret.”

Wayne said it lightly, as if talking about the weather.

I remembered Dyna’s final diary. My gaze sharpened, and a fierce aura radiated around Roy.

Seeing our vigilance, Wayne held out both hands.

“Scary when you glare like that. I don’t mean any harm.”

“No harmless person would assign underworld people to someone.”

Roy hit the mark, and Wayne smiled, pointing at Tom and Jack.

“They have to make a living too. I asked them as a favor, out of childhood friendship.”

Tom and Jack pressed their lips together as if they had a lot to say, but were too afraid Wayne might sing again to open their mouths.

Wayne placed a hand over his chest and introduced himself.

“Formally, I’m Wayne Bell McCallin. Does that make you trust me?”

Roy and I exchanged a look that said, “So what?” Tom and Jack snickered, but as Wayne started his song again with “Once upon a time…,” they quickly stopped laughing.

When they went silent, Wayne tilted his head.

“Haven’t you heard rumors about me? A young master who grew up well and properly in tough circumstances. Gentle and kind young master. I hear that a lot.”

“Now that you mention it, maybe I did hear that, but I didn’t care.”

“You speak well of yourself, don’t you?”

I replied indifferently, and Roy snorted lightly.

Wayne tilted his head even more.

“That man aside, Dyna feels different from the last time I saw her. Maybe people really do change after facing death.”

Roy glanced at me sharply at the mention of dying.

I sent him a look that said, “A lot happened in a few days.” Then I pressed Wayne.

“How did you recognize me despite the disguise?”

“I recognize people not by face or voice, but by neck.”

Wayne spoke casually, but I didn’t understand. Roy seemed puzzled as well.

Seeing our confusion, Wayne explained further.

“Everyone has a weak spot—where a strike can kill fast or make them faint. I observe necks every day to find those points, so now I can identify people by their neck shape.”

“Ah, a lunatic.”

“A maniac.”

Roy and I spoke in unison, and Tom and Jack blinked in agreement, unable to openly join the conversation.

“That hurts my feelings.”

Wayne lowered his head slightly, speaking gloomily. He looked like a melancholy bishōnen, but there was no sincerity beneath the surface.

“You said most die when they learn a secret. Were you going to kill someone who knew?”

I narrowed my eyes, scrutinizing him. Wayne stopped pretending to be pitiful and raised his head.

“Believe it or not, not me. But I know who intended to kill.”

Roy’s brow furrowed further. Mentions of death and resurrection made him uneasy.

Hmm, I don’t fully trust Wayne, but I need to hear him out.

“Then who tried to kill me?”

I asked seriously. Wayne smiled faintly.

“I can’t tell you yet.”

Should I hang him upside down? Or bury him?

While I pondered seriously, Roy wrinkled his nose.

“Don’t even think about joking.”

Roy glared coldly, and Wayne smiled softly. Their expressions were opposite, yet both radiated the aura of someone ready to strike.

“Considering you escaped as a slave, your limbs are intact.”

Wayne’s cryptic words made me pause. How did he know Roy was a slave?

Roy’s aura turned icy, even desolate.

“How do you know me?”

“I have sharp eyes. Even with a disguise, the aura the girl likes remains. If she’s still at Jeil, I’ll remove the slave restraints. I also know the info you’re looking for.”

He had both pieces of information we wanted? Suspicious.

When we stared skeptically, Wayne gestured to the tied-up Tom.

“Not the place to talk. Want to move? If you don’t trust me, tie me up like Tom there. Jack too.”

Jack pouted, annoyed we might involve him, but didn’t protest openly.

“You mean we can tie you up?”

I asked for confirmation, and Wayne nodded.

Even if Wayne set a trap, restraining him worked in our favor. He was suspicious, but might really know the information.

“What should we do?”

I asked. Roy glanced at Wayne and replied.

“If we immobilize him, he shouldn’t be too dangerous.”

Then the decision was clear.

I waved my hand, and two slender lights appeared, wrapping Wayne and Jack like living snakes.

“Why are Tom and Jack only bound at the waist, but I’m wrapped from neck to waist? Is this your way of showing interest? Not my style, but if sister wants, I’ll endure it.”

Wayne shrugged, looking at the ropes coiling around him.

“You look the most dangerous. Why endure?”

“No need to be shy. I respect personal preferences.”

Wayne winked, and I waved my hands again. Thick ropes appeared to gag Wayne, making Tom and Jack beam with satisfaction.

Even though they were tied too, they were delighted. I’d captured strange people indeed.


Wayne and his group took us to a house on the outskirts of the city. Surprisingly, it was small, ordinary, and clean.

“This is a house I often use.”

As the gag disappeared, Wayne explained the location.

Tommy, like me, looked around with a surprised expression.

{They brought us to a surprisingly normal place.}

Indeed. I expected an alley in the underworld or a hidden underground space.

I tilted my head, and Wayne, still tied, gave a mischievous look.

“Oh, disappointed? Want an alley in the underworld or an underground secret room? We can go there instead.”

“No, it’s fine.”

I replied, while Roy finished checking the house.

“No traps, it seems.”

Roy looked surprised, and Wayne replied nonchalantly.

“If you can’t trust people, what can you do? Try trusting humans a bit more.”

Wayne’s aura changed slightly. The lighthearted atmosphere gave way to a cold, barren aura.

“I haven’t lived a life to trust humans.”

Roy replied coldly as well.

While they stared each other down, Tom and Jack spoke to me.

“May we sit, sister?”

“We’ll sit quietly over there.”

“Sit. But underworld people sure are confident.”

The two quickly sat as I spoke.

“I can be confident a hundred times with the person who gags that guy.”

“Not all underworld people are big shots. We’re rising talents.”

As the two sat, Wayne stopped staring and sat in an empty chair.

Wayne, you’d find water even if stranded in a desert. First, I need to understand what kind of person you are.

I dug into Wayne’s identity first.

“How did the son of a count become childhood friends with underworld people? Are you really Wayne Bell McCallin?”

Synopsis


Daina El Tail, the niece of Baron Tail, was infamous for being called a half-wit.
But at her funeral, after she was found strangled to death—
she came back to life.

By opening the coffin lid herself.

"How many times do I have to knock before you’ll open up?"

But in truth, she was not Daina at all,
but Naida, a divine being specializing in exorcising evil spirits, who had possessed Daina’s body.

One day, Naida was sent down to the human world by the Creator God’s whim.
Her mission:
“Save the world that will be destroyed by the possessed in five years’ time!”

But why does this human body face so many attempts on her life?
There are far too many humans who deserve divine punishment.

And on top of that—

"If you planned to throw me away halfway, you shouldn’t have picked me up in the first place."
"You really are strange. In that sense, how about doing something strange with me? It’ll make you feel better."

Instead of attracting the possessed she needs, only strange men seem to gather around her…

 

Naida, the Lady Who Brings Heaven’s Punishment.
Will she truly be able to save this world?
